Fabulous Acres, Lansing, MI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fabulous Acres?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fabulous Acres Studio Apartments | $1,114 | $625 | $1,445 |
Fabulous Acres 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,250 | $595 | $2,395 |
| Fabulous Acres 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,532 | $750 | $4,250 |
| Fabulous Acres 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,056 | $1,200 | $3,695 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 1 Bedroom Fabulous Acres Apartments
What is the Cheapest apartment in Fabulous Acres with 1 Bedroom?
Currently the most affordable 1 Bedroom in Fabulous Acres is at Reside 517 LLC listed at $700.
How much is the average rent for a 1 Bedroom Fabulous Acres Apartment?
The average rent for a 1 Bedroom Apartment in Fabulous Acres is $1,250.
What is the largest available 1 Bedroom Fabulous Acres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in Fabulous Acres is a 1,100 square feet unit starting from $900 at Lansing Tower Apartments.
What is the average size for Fabulous Acres 1 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 1 Bedroom rental in Fabulous Acres is currently 520 sq ft.
